A Study to Compare the Effectiveness of Two Anti-HIV Drug Combinations
Completed · Not applicable
Conditions studied: HIV Infections
In brief
The purpose of this study is to compare two different anti-HIV drug combinations, one that contains nelfinavir (NFV) and one that does not. The best dosing schedule for indinavir (IDV) also will be studied.

Who can join
Age: 16 and older. Sex: any. Healthy volunteers: not accepted.
You may qualify if…
- You may be eligible for this study if you:
- Are HIV positive.
- Have a viral load (level of HIV in your blood) of at least 10,000 copies/ml within 45 days of study entry.
- Have a CD4 cell count of at least 100 cells/mm3 within 45 days of study entry.
- Have a normal chest X-ray.
- Have never taken protease inhibitors or 3TC.
- Are 16 years of age or older.
- Agree to practice sexual abstinence or use barrier methods of birth control (e.g., condoms).
You may not qualify if…
- You will not be eligible for this study if you:
- Have an active opportunistic (AIDS-related) infection or cancer.
- Have certain types of Kaposi's sarcoma.
- Have hepatitis.
- Have chronic diarrhea.
- Have a history of certain medical conditions.
- Are allergic to any of the study medications.
- Are taking certain medications.
- Are pregnant or breast-feeding.
